Re: Eberlestock Skycrane pack on sale right now ($200 off)
« Reply #9 on: August 28, 2009, 08:33:26 PM »
7+ miles, 2k+ feet in the first 5 miles... super out of shape me (about a mile an hour for the trip). 20 lbs more than I should've in the pack (stress test, and make sure the wife was warm, well fed, comfy, and not packing too much).

my feet, legs and lungs hurt.
my back is fine.
my arms got a little funky (extending too far too fast got the weird nerve pinch electrical feeling).

all in all best dang pack I've ever owned!

only complaint, rather than building upwards it builds out and you get that easily off balance feeling with a full load in the center removable pack, also tends to grab on trees beside you and make it difficult to get on when completely loaded up. I've had worse though, or rather I haven't had better, if it's more than a single night fishing trip I'll deal with the extra weight and take this.
